What Yard Waste Can Go Into the Bin?

Most common yard and landscaping debris can be placed into your rental bin. Knowing what is accepted before you begin helps avoid delays and keeps your cleanup efficient.

Accepted Yard Waste

  • Tree branches
  • Bushes and shrubs
  • Leaves
  • Grass clippings
  • Garden plants
  • Small logs
  • Brush
  • Yard trimmings
  • Organic landscaping debris

Items That May Require Special Disposal

  • Pressure-treated lumber
  • Railway ties
  • Concrete
  • Dirt and soil
  • Paint
  • Hazardous chemicals
  • Automotive fluids
  • Propane tanks

Large amounts of clean dirt or concrete should always be placed in dedicated heavy-material bins rather than mixed with yard waste.

How to Load a Yard Waste Bin Properly

Loading your bin correctly allows you to fit more material while making pickup safer and easier.

Start with Larger Branches

Place larger branches and heavier materials on the bottom to create a stable base for lighter yard debris.

Cut Long Branches

Trimming long branches into shorter lengths allows them to fit more efficiently inside the container.

Spread Material Evenly

Distribute yard waste across the entire bin instead of piling everything into one corner.

Safety Reminder

Do not overload your bin above the top edge. Materials should remain level with the sides of the container so they can be transported safely.

Ways to Make Yard Cleanup Easier

A little planning can save hours of work and reduce cleanup costs.

Work in Sections

Complete one area of your property before moving to the next to stay organized.

Separate Heavy Materials

Keep dirt, rocks and concrete separate from organic yard debris to avoid overweight loads.

Book Your Bin Early

Spring and fall are busy landscaping seasons. Scheduling ahead provides more delivery options.

Trim Before Loading

Cutting branches into manageable lengths helps maximize available space inside your rental bin.

Keep Walkways Clear

Load debris into the bin as you work to maintain a safer property and reduce cleanup time.

Frequently Asked Questions

What yard waste can I put in a rental bin?

Most yard waste including branches, shrubs, hedge trimmings, leaves, grass, brush and garden debris can be placed in your rental bin. If you're unsure about a material, contact Orange Bins before loading it.

Can I mix yard waste with household junk?

Yes, in many cases you can combine general yard waste with household cleanup materials. Heavy materials such as dirt, concrete and large amounts of rock should always be placed in dedicated heavy-material bins.

Do tree branches need to be cut?

Cutting long branches into shorter sections allows you to maximize space inside the bin and makes loading much easier.

Can I dispose of dirt and soil with yard waste?

Large quantities of dirt and soil require a dedicated dirt bin because of their weight. Mixing heavy materials with yard waste can create overweight loads.
